Using Outlook 2007 Effectively
Learn Microsoft Outlook 2007 in our Aberdeen Training Centre on this 1 day tutor led workshop. This course is designed for those who are familiar with Outlook and would like to learn some ‘time-saving’ features by effectively managing emails in your inbox. Features include: inserting links to documents, working with personal folders to avoid those ‘mailbox full’ messages, using the calendar feature to create your appointments, invite others to your meetings and set up contacts and distribution lists.
